Priyanshu1 and Shopsmart Pharmacy Agreed to Pay $400,000 for Allegedly Violating the Civil Monetary Penalties Law by Submitting Claims for Prescriptions Without Sufficient Stock

After they self-disclosed conduct to OIG, Priyanshu1 LLC and Priyansul, LLC d/b/a Shopsmart Pharmacy (collectively, “Shopsmart”), New Jersey, agreed to pay $400,401.25 for allegedly violating the Civil Monetary Penalties Law. OIG alleged that Shopsmart submitted claims for medications and diabetic testing supplies when it had insufficient stock to support the claims by including National Drug Codes when it dispensed medications and failing to reverse claims for medications that patients did not receive.
